Far from the Madding CrowdPassions run out of control in this balletic adaption of Thomas Hardy's famous
novel by David Bintley, Company Director and award-winning creator of
the Company's huge Christmas hit, Cinderella. An enrapturing story of lust,
deceit and murder, with one woman at the centre of it all.

CreditsChoreography David Bintley Lighting Mark Jonathan Music Paul Reade Design Hayden Griffin World premiereBirmingham Royal Ballet, 22 February 1996, Birmingham Hippodrome |
